Highly Stable and Anti-deformation:
Low curing shrinkage, precise dimensions, and no warping, suitable for precision molding needs.
Multi-environmental resistance:
Some models are heat-resistant up to 177°C and UV-resistant, making them suitable for outdoor and high-temperature applications.
Easy to Use:
Flexible mixing ratios (1:1/3:1) and a working time of up to 60 minutes make it easy for beginners to use.
Safety and Low Harm:
Zero VOC, no odor, and most are RoHS/REACH certified for indoor use.

FAQ
1. What is the maximum thickness that can be poured in one thick layer? Do I need to layer it?
Deep-layer pouring types can pour up to 5.08cm in a single layer without layering. Standard types recommend 8-10mm per layer, with intervals of 8-24 hours to prevent overheating and cracking.
2. Can it be mixed with alcohol ink or metal powder for color adjustment? Will this affect the curing effect?
It can be mixed and is compatible with most creative auxiliary materials. The recommended addition amount should not exceed 5% of the total resin. Excessive addition may prolong the curing time but will not affect the final strength.
3. I want to sand and polish after curing. Which type should I choose? Can standard types be sanded?
High-transparency types are preferred, as they achieve a higher gloss after sanding. Standard types can also be sanded, but they require gradual refinement with 400-grit sandpaper or higher.
4. For electronic packaging, are there specific insulation performance parameters? Does it meet industry standards?
General electrical type: Volume resistivity > 10¹²Ω·m, breakdown strength > 15kV/mm, meeting industrial electrical insulation standards and safe for coil and circuit board packaging.
5. How long can the unopened product be stored? Are there any special storage requirements?
Unopened: Shelf life 6-9 months. Store sealed in a cool, dark place at 10-25°C, away from direct sunlight and high temperatures to prevent premature curing.
